Guide-Line offers a confidential ear and a supportive voice to individuals of all ages across Bradford, Airedale, Wharfedale, and Craven. Operating daily from 8 AM until midnight, the service is a consistent source of emotional support for children, young people, and adults alike. No matter your age or circumstance, Guide-Line is available to help, serving as a beacon of understanding for everyone who reaches out.

Whether you're grappling with anxiety, feeling low, struggling with your mental well-being, or simply need to talk through a difficult period, Guide-Line provides a safe space. Their team of trained volunteers is dedicated to listening without judgment and offering a non-clinical environment where you can freely express yourself. They understand that sometimes, simply sharing what's on your mind can make a significant difference.

Accessing this vital support is straightforward. You can connect with Guide-Line either by telephone or through their online chat service. For those who prefer to speak directly with someone, a free call to 08001 884 884 will put you in touch with a volunteer. Alternatively, if you find it easier to communicate in writing, their online chat facility offers a convenient and accessible way to receive support. The service is committed to ensuring that help is readily available in a way that suits your comfort and needs, providing a crucial resource for mental well-being within the community.
